A nonprofit Sonoma Valley Community Development Corporation (it could have a different name) would bring focused, coordinated and strategic leadership to create the needed impact on affordable and workforce housing in Sonoma Valley. 

The SVCDC Vision (preliminary) is an environmentally, socially and economically sustainable, vibrant and accessible Sonoma Valley that provides diverse, attainable housing opportunities to its residents.  

The SVCDC Mission (preliminary) is to lead strategic and holistic urban development of the Sonoma Valley in collaboration with public and private stakeholders, building on a workforce and affordable housing urban development plan that integrates community-driven principles.

The scope of the SVCDC would be the following:

  • Bring together community members and public and private stakeholders in a governance structure to…

    • Develop an evergreen Sonoma Valley Urban Development Strategy for Workforce and Affordable Housing. SVCDC’s strategic plan will be based on community-driven principles such as climate resilience, green-blue infrastructure, public safety, respect and dignity, 15-minute communities, safe and sanitary housing,  justice and equity, long-term community economic viability, future generations, and quality of life.

    •  Facilitate the implementation of that Strategy.

  • Design and lead a process to:

    • Assess current and projected housing needs in the SV for workforce and affordable housing using existing data sources (5- to 10-yr time horizon)

    • Identify parcel-specific current and future opportunities to Produce, Preserve and Protect Workforce and Affordable Housing units 

    • Facilitate resolution of barriers that are identified toward realizing this housing, by working with municipalities, affordable housing and private developers, community-based organizations, donors and investors

    • Identify private funding and new, creative strategies to minimize financial gaps.

Many of the other strategies in this Sonoma Valley Housing Affordability Roadmap can be implemented by a local community development entity. CDCs are flexible nonprofits that adapt to their community’s needs.
